The CDFM Module 1 Mini-Course provides 8-hours of intensive instruction focused on the material covered in the Enhanced Defense Financial Management Training Course (EDFMTC) related to the management of government resources. The course is intended for those who have completed a significant amount of exam preparation, and wish to “top off” or refresh their knowledge prior to taking the exam. CDFM Testing at PDI

Testing Eligibility
You must be actively enrolled in the CDFM Program at the time of testing. Check your enrollment status by logging on to your ASMC account and clicking on "Update Profile" to view your "Enrollment Expires" date. If your enrollment will expire before your testing date, please contact the Certification Department for assistance (see contact information below).

Testing Reservations
We are offering paper-and-pencil testing with results sent in 24 hours or less. PDI 2019 testing reservations can be made when registering for PDI or later on in the PDI Registration Update website. Select your testing appointment(s) and pay the non-refundable $99 exam fee for each appointment, indicating which exam you intend to take.

Changing Testing Reservation at PDI
You can change the module and testing appointment after purchase, but the exam(s) can only be taken at PDI 2019. All 4 CDFM module exams are available and can be taken in any order. More than one exam can be taken on the same day, but only one exam can be taken per testing session. Note: The retake waiting period is 14 days for a 1st retake and 28 days for additional retakes of the same module.

Exam Expiration
PDI 2019 exam fees are non-refundable and can only be used at PDI 2019. If you do not show up for your testing appointment and do not reschedule and take it by the end of PDI, your exam fee will be forfeited.

Exam Authorization Conversion
If you have an unused Pearson VUE exam authorization that you would like to use at PDI, please contact the Certification Department at certification@asmconline.org or (703) 549-0360 for assistance.

Testing Sessions
Each testing session allows you 2 hours to complete the exam.
